Samsung i900 is Windows Mobile based?

Click to see a large image.
The new i900-to-be, resembles F700 and i490 with some minor differences in the design. The device is said to be a quad-band GSM/UMTS supporting HSDPA and run on WM 6.1 Professional with a 3.5” WQVGA (240x400) display. As the source claims, the i900 will have WiFi, gesture control, a 5 megapixel camera including a second one for video calling, microSD slot. Supposedly the new Samsung should be announced at the 3GSM convention in Barcelona in the beginning of February. We are somewhat skeptical about the credibility of the information provided by the source, but only time will tell.
